Output 66b86cb28c13eef862392fd60a08418e57b45f8c6c75632f45863d4f2df223d7:17

value
865679
script pubkey
OP_0 OP_PUSHBYTES_20 f782ffe950507f35e2bf226e71a8446063d74a01
address
bc1q77p0l62s2plntc4lyfh8r2zyvp3awjsp8y2afr
transaction
66b86cb28c13eef862392fd60a08418e57b45f8c6c75632f45863d4f2df223d7
confirmations
19037
spent
true